ArcaneChat Android Client:一款出色的Delta Chat客户端
android ⚡ Fast encrypted chats for the family 项目地址: https://gitcode.com/gh_mirrors/android54/android
android:Delta Chat的Android客户端
项目介绍
在移动通信领域,寻找一款既安全又好用的即时通讯工具一直是用户关注的焦点。ArcaneChat Android Client作为Delta Chat的Android客户端,以其独特的隐私保护机制和易用性,正在逐渐成为用户的新宠。这款开源应用支持多种平台,包括Google Play、F-Droid及IzzyOnDroid等,用户可以根据自己的需求选择合适的安装方式。
项目技术分析
ArcaneChat Android Client基于Delta Chat的官方客户端进行了多项改进,采用了经过修改的Delta Chat核心库。该库使用Rust语言编写,以提供更高的安全性和性能。此外,项目还支持WebXDC应用程序的扩展功能,使得开发者能够轻松集成并利用ArcaneChat的特定特性。
核心功能
- WebXDC支持:通过
window.webxdc.arcanechat
可以获取ArcaneChat版本信息,方便开发者检测和使用特定功能。 - 社区账户检测:通过
window.webxdc.isCommunity
判断当前账户是否为社区账户。 - 消息发送增强:
sendToChat()
方法增加了subject
和html
属性,允许设置消息的标题和HTML内容。 - 多媒体发送:
sendToChat()
方法支持不同类型的文件发送,包括图片、音频、视频等。 - 外部链接支持:应用内点击外部链接可以在浏览器中打开,方便用户访问网站或捐赠页面。
- 横屏模式:通过
manifest.toml
的orientation
字段,可以设置应用启动时为横屏模式。
项目及技术应用场景
ArcaneChat Android Client的设计初衷是为了提供一个简单、安全且高效的通信工具。以下是几个典型的应用场景:
- 隐私保护通信:对于需要保护隐私的用户,ArcaneChat提供的端到端加密功能可以确保通信内容的安全。
- 团队协作:团队可以使用ArcaneChat进行项目讨论,分享文档和多媒体文件,提高协作效率。
- 社区交流:社区成员可以使用ArcaneChat进行实时交流,分享信息和资源,促进社区发展。
项目特点
ArcaneChat Android Client具有以下显著特点:
- 安全性:基于Delta Chat的加密通信机制,确保用户数据的安全。
- 易用性:简洁的用户界面和直观的操作流程,使新手也能快速上手。
- 跨平台:支持多种Android平台,满足不同用户的需求。
- 开源精神:作为开源项目,ArcaneChat鼓励社区参与和贡献,推动项目的持续发展。
总结而言,ArcaneChat Android Client以其卓越的性能和安全性,正在成为Android用户的首选即时通讯工具。无论你是个人用户还是团队领导者,ArcaneChat都能满足你的通信需求,为你提供一个安全、高效、便捷的通信环境。立即下载体验,开启你的安全通信之旅!
android ⚡ Fast encrypted chats for the family 项目地址: https://gitcode.com/gh_mirrors/android54/android
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考